Your Experience passport

is an important part of this process. Not only will you have chance to take part in lots of different activities and experiences, you also start to develop employability skills that employers want and collate evidence ready for writing your cv and applying for apprenticeships and college places in year 11.

WoW days

On a WoW day you have chance to talk to people doing real jobs and find out all about them. What skills and qualifications do they need? How can they get promotions and progress? and how much could you earn if you did something similar.

POD (Post 16 Options day)

Our Post 16 option day (or POD) is a chance for you to find out what's on offer in our local area. What colleges are there and where are they? What can you study? Do you have to go to college? What is an apprenticeship? You will have chance to get answers to these questions and many others.
